Directive No. 01/2007/CT-NHNN requires financial leasing companies to review and issue internal regulations and rules in accordance with the law; strengthen management, inspection, and supervision of operations; re-evaluate financial leasing contracts; and propose amendments and supplements to relevant regulatory documents. This directive shall take effect fifteen days from the date of publication in the Official Gazette.

DIRECTIVE
On Rectifying the Operations of Financial Leasing Companies
________________________________
In recent years, financial leasing companies have made significant efforts to develop their production and business activities, expand markets, continuously improve service quality for customers... thereby creating an important channel to attract capital to meet economic development needs, especially helping small and medium-sized enterprises access medium and long-term capital with simpler conditions and methods. However, the actual operations of financial leasing companies recently have also revealed some shortcomings, with some issues potentially affecting the safety of company operations such as: inadequate customer assessment and selection, some customers lacking legal qualifications and financial capacity, leasing assets not suitable for the company's functions... still being considered for leasing by some companies; particularly, some financial leasing companies have shown signs of assisting lessees in inflating asset prices, creating loopholes for lessees to abuse capital when leasing assets, violating state laws; some companies have relaxed monitoring and supervision of lessees and leased assets, thus many cases where lessees did not use the assets but subleased them or sold them without the knowledge of financial leasing companies, causing risks in their operations.
To comply with legal regulations and strengthen the responsibility of financial leasing companies in business operations, limiting risks caused by some individuals exploiting legal loopholes to intentionally violate laws leading to asset losses, the State Bank of Vietnam requests:
1. Financial leasing companies:
a) Review and issue all internal regulations and rules regarding organizational structure and operations in accordance with the provisions of Decree No. 16/2001/NĐ-CP dated May 2, 2001 of the Government on the organization and operation of financial leasing companies and Decree No. 65/2005/NĐ-CP dated May 19, 2005 of the Government amending and supplementing certain articles of Decree No. 16/2001/NĐ-CP dated May 2, 2001 of the Government on the organization and operation of financial leasing companies, and guiding documents of the State Bank of Vietnam;
b) Issue specific guidelines for leasing business operations consistent with their conditions, characteristics, and charters in accordance with Circular No. 05/2006/TT-NHNN dated July 25, 2006 guiding certain contents of leasing operations and entrusted leasing services as stipulated in Decree No. 16/2001/NĐ-CP dated May 2, 2001 and Decree No. 65/2005/NĐ-CP dated May 19, 2005 of the Government;
c) Review the key staff (Board of Directors, Chief Accountant, Heads of Business Departments; internal audit and control units...) to arrange competent and experienced staff suitable for assigned functions and tasks;
d) By April 30, 2007, financial leasing companies must submit the documents mentioned in points a and b above to the State Bank of Vietnam (Department of Banks and Non-Bank Credit Institutions, Banking Inspection Department).
2. Companies with branches must establish an online management system to enhance internal inspection and supervision work. The Governor of the State Bank will only approve companies to open branches if they set up such a system.
3. Regarding the price of leased assets:
Financial leasing companies strictly implement the provisions at point 8.1 of Circular No. 05/2006/TT-NHNN dated July 25, 2006 of the State Bank guiding certain contents of leasing operations and entrusted leasing services as stipulated in Decree No. 16/2001/NĐ-CP dated May 2, 2001 and Decree No. 65/2005/NĐ-CP dated May 19, 2005 of the Government, paying particular attention to assessing the reasonableness of the prices of leased assets. Financial leasing companies must bear full responsibility for this assessment.
4. To have a basis for accurately evaluating the current leasing situation and to propose support measures for leasing operations in the new phase from relevant authorities or the State Bank of Vietnam, the Board of Directors of financial leasing companies must direct the Management Board to review all leasing contracts, classify customers, establish reserves, and handle leased assets with risks according to the current regulations of the Governor of the State Bank; take corrective measures to address any violations (if any). The results of self-inspection and review must be reported in writing to the State Bank of Vietnam (including reporting any difficulties and proposals regarding the organization and operation of companies) before April 30, 2007.
5. The Director of the Department of Banks and Non-Bank Credit Institutions, heads of related units of the State Bank of Vietnam, based on their functions and responsibilities, must direct a comprehensive review of all regulatory documents related to state management of leasing to propose necessary amendments and supplements; study and propose the Governor to recommend relevant ministries or submit to the Government for approval of appropriate policies to support leasing operations.
This Directive takes effect 15 days after its publication in the Official Gazette. Financial leasing companies must strictly implement this Directive. Any issues encountered during implementation should be promptly reported to the State Bank of Vietnam (Department of Banks and Non-Bank Credit Institutions) for guidance on resolution./.
